On Sun, Jul 08, 2012 at 11:45:34PM +0100, Peter Maydell wrote:
> On 8 July 2012 20:44, Michael Tokarev <address@hidden> wrote:
> > Please take this to your shell.  The queston mark is a metacharacter for
> > any *nix shell, you should just quote or backslash it.  The same
> > question mark is not special on windows.
> 
> I think it's a legitimate complaint to say that this is not fantastically
> friendly UI on QEMU's part though. (I've been bitten by it myself and
> I've been dealing with Bourne shells for over a decade.), Picking a
> string that requires metacharacter-quoting in the major shell most
> people use is just a silly choice.
> 
> I've thought before that we ought to make sure we have synonyms (eg 'help')
> for all the list things that currently want '?'. Then we could mark '?'
> as deprecated or present for back-compatibility only.

Or just introduce another character as an alternative to '?', eg '-'
or even accept the string 'help' eg   "-cpu help"
